China leads as a supplier and manufacturer of 1,5-Diamino-2-methylpentane, thanks to massive investment in chemical park infrastructure and raw material reserves. Local producers integrate sourcing of intermediates—like methylpentanol and ammonia—into vast vertical supply chains. That reduces overheads and trims transportation burdens, since most inputs ship within a single province or adjacent hub. Chinese factories leverage economies of scale for large-batch production, benefiting from abundant skilled labor and 24/7 operations. The result: the delivered price to most global ports stays lower than offers from Germany, the United States, or Japan. Recent data show the average ex-works pricing from top Chinese GMP-certified plants in Jiangsu, Hebei, and Zhejiang provinces at $2,800 to $3,300 per metric ton between 2022 and 2024, outpacing European and North American suppliers quoting $3,900 to $4,500 for similar purity and documentation support.
Technology sets apart Chinese and foreign approaches. United States and Japan favor continuous-flow reactors with integrated analytics, while European suppliers, notably in Germany and Switzerland, emphasize batch processes with high levels of automation for specialty grades. Chinese factories adopt domestic reactor designs focused on flexibility and cost savings, often developing in-house catalysts to reduce licensing fees. Both China and Japan maintain GMP documentation, yet quarantining and validation steps in the United States and Germany sometimes take longer. That leads to longer lead times from European or US-based plants, even with robust logistical networks. China’s push toward greener chemistry—in response to both EU and US buyer pressure—accelerates technology upgrades, as measured by the lowering of residual solvent content in outgoing product lots for export.

Raw material prices have shifted on the back of rising oil and ammonia rates. Between 2022 and 2024, crude oil peaked above $100 a barrel before stabilizing near $80, squeezing margins for ammonia-based synthesis. China, with domestic feedstock sources and strategic inventory practices, shields local exporters from the wildest swings. Meanwhile, US and European plants have contended with surging energy prices and higher regulatory costs since 2022, which push finished diamine prices higher. Data for 2023 show that Chinese suppliers shipped most lots below $3,200 a ton, whereas European batches averaged $4,250. Shipowners from Singapore, Malaysia, Indonesia, and the Netherlands have offered competitive container rates to major ports, propping up consistent supply for buyers in Vietnam, Bangladesh, Poland, and others.
